Despite falling sales being experienced by many two wheeler companies in the past few months, Royal Enfield has been forging ahead where their sales figures are concerned. The company which is well known for their Classic Chrome and Bullet has now launched the new Thunderbird 500cc and 350cc which is expected to take their sales targets to a new level.

Sales during the year 2010 stood at 53,000 units which leapt to 75000 units in the year 2011 while this year sales are expected to cross the 1 lakh mark before the year is out. Thunderbird was launched way back in 2002 when it came in with a 350cc engine of which the company sells about 1000 units per month.

This model is now on its way out with the launch of two new super bikes with talks of a new Café Racer coming in next year. Thunderbird 500cc will cost Rs.1.82,571 while its 350cc counterpart will be priced at Rs.1,43,346. Sporting a 20 liter capacity petrol tank, the 500cc possess 27.2 bhp power and 41.3 Nm torque.
